Utilizing the Power of Real-World Evidence for Healthcare Policy Decisions
Real-world evidence (RWE) presents a valuable opportunity to guide healthcare policy decisions. Unlike traditional clinical trials, RWE stems from real patient data collected in everyday clinical settings. This rich dataset can shed light on the efficacy of therapies, population health, and the aggregate cost-effectiveness of healthcare interventions. By incorporating RWE into policy formulation, decision-makers can arrive at more informed decisions that enhance patient care and the healthcare delivery.
- Additionally, RWE can help to address some of the challenges faced by conventional clinical trials, such as restricted patient populations. By utilizing existing data sources, RWE enables more efficient and economical research.
- However, it is important to note that RWE comes with its own limitations. Data integrity can fluctuate across sources, and there may be hidden variables that need to be addressed.
- As a result, careful analysis is needed when analyzing RWE and incorporating it into policy decisions.
Bridging the Gap Between Clinical Trials and Real-World Outcomes: A Data-Driven Approach
Clinical trials are crucial for evaluating the efficacy of new medical interventions. However, results from clinical trials rarely do not always accurately reflect real-world outcomes. This gap can be attributed to several differences, including the limited environment of clinical trials and the diversity of patient populations in applications. To bridge this gap, a data-driven approach is required. By leveraging large collections of real-world evidence, we can gain a more in-depth understanding of how interventions function in the complexities of everyday life. This can result in improved clinical decision-making and ultimately enhance healthcare.
